Salmon Recovery Funding Board Grants Program

Salmon recovery grants fund protection of existing, high-quality habitat and reconnection and restoration of degraded salmon habitat as well as monitoring activities. These activities are identified and implemented with the goal of increasing the number, productivity, distribution and diversity of Lower Columbia salmon and steelhead.
